Tax Implications of Cancelling Your Policy

Canceling a life insurance policy can have tax implications that you need to consider. If your policy has accumulated cash value, cashing it out may subject you to income tax. Additionally, if you are not of retirement age, you may also incur penalties for early withdrawal. It is crucial to consult with a tax professional or financial advisor to fully understand the tax consequences before moving forward with cancellation.

By discussing your specific situation with a tax professional, you can gain insights into potential tax liabilities and explore alternative strategies to minimize the impact. They can help you evaluate options such as a 1035 exchange, which allows you to transfer the cash value from one life insurance policy to another without incurring immediate tax consequences.

Furthermore, if you have used your life insurance policy as a tax-efficient investment vehicle, canceling it may disrupt your long-term financial plans. Life insurance policies, such as whole life or universal life, can provide tax-advantaged growth and accumulation of cash value. By surrendering your policy, you may lose the potential tax benefits and future growth opportunities.

Alternatives to Cancelling Your Columbus Life Insurance Policy

Instead of cancelling your Columbus Life Insurance policy outright, consider the following alternatives:

Selling Your Life Insurance Policy

If you no longer need the coverage provided by your Columbus Life Insurance policy but want to recoup some of your premium payments, you may explore selling your policy on the secondary market. Companies specializing in life insurance settlements can assist you in finding a buyer and potentially receiving a lump sum payout, which may exceed the cash value of the policy.

Post-Cancellation Considerations

After cancelling your Columbus Life Insurance policy, there are a couple of key considerations:

Reapplying for Life Insurance in the Future

If you find yourself in a situation where life insurance becomes a necessity again, such as starting a family or taking on new financial responsibilities, it is possible to reapply for life insurance coverage. Keep in mind that your premiums may be higher due to factors such as age and health changes. A policy comparison and consultation with an insurance professional can help you navigate the reapplication process effectively.
